#6c2f1c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6c2f1c is composed of 42.4% red, 18.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 74.1%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 14.3 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 26.7%. #6c2f1c color hex could be obtained by blending #d85e38 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#6c2f1c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0604 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c2f1c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474241 is the less saturated color, while #862102 is the most saturated one.
